BIDS - POLICE FACILITY and CITY YARD
Bids were received and opened by the City Clerk at 2:00 o'clock p.m.
June 25, 1976 for construction of the Police Facility and City Yard
for the City of Seal Beach as follows:
Ma11craft, Inc.
P. J. Walker Co.
Pinner Construction
Casner Construction
Martin J. Jaska, Inc.
Austin Building
$ 1,900,000
1,996,000
2,019,000
2,048,000
2,077.500
2,113,000
Blackman moved, second by Gray, to reJect all bids for the construction
of the Police Facility and the City Yard. Laszlo moved, second by
Gray, to amend the motion to include a revision in the bid call for
the feasibility of remodeling the old police facility. Discussion
followed, Agency Member Gray withdrew his second with the
assurance that the plans and specifications would come back for
full review of the Agency. Agency Members Laszlo and Kredell
suggested that this issue be put before the voters.

PRELIMINARY DISPOSITION AGREEMENT EXTENSION - SEAL BEACH
ASSOCIATES
Mr. Bill Dawson, II Marina Drive, representing Seal 'Beach
Associates, reviewed the history of the participation agreement
with the City for the new members of the Agency, noting that the
agreement If extended would go beyond the November election when
the bond Issue for purchase of this property would be voted upon
clarifying the termination of this agreement as stated within
the document. Lengthy discussion followed regarding the
ramifications of extension of the agreement proposed.
Holden moved, second by Blackman, to approve the extension'of
the Disposition Agreement and authorize the Executive Director
to execute it on behalf of the Agency.
